public OnPlayerRequestClass(playerid, classid)
{
new aname[MAX_PLAYER_NAME];//5000, 0
//linha 91/* format(file, sizeof(file), P_CONTAS, aname);//defino aqui aonde o a conta do player
SetPlayerSkin(playerid,dini_Int(file, "Skin"));
PlayerInfo[playerid][Logado] = 0;
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,2128.0952,35.1667,39.1944);
SetPlayerCameraPos(playerid,2106.9905,35.4213,35.5485);
SetPlayerCameraLookAt(playerid,2128.0952,35.1667,39.1944);
SetPlayerFacingAngle(playerid, 85.0331);
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, aname, sizeof(aname));
if(PlayerInfo[playerid][Logado] == 0)
{
dini_Exists DOF2_FileExists
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ira uma senha:", aname);
ShowPlayerDialog(playerid, REGISTRO, DIALOG_STYLE_PASSWORD, "Registrar", STRX, "Registrar", "Sair");
SetPlayerSkin(playerid, 4);
}
dini_Exists DOF2_FileExists
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ira sua senha:", aname);
ShowPlayerDialog(playerid, LOGIN, DIALOG_STYLE_PASSWORD, "Logar", STRX, "Logar", "Sair");
}
}
else {
SendClientMessage(playerid, Vermelho, "| KICK | Vocк foi kickado(a) por nгo se registrar / logar");
Kick(playerid);
}
return 1;
}
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 017: undefined symbol "file"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 017: undefined symbol "file"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 029: invalid expression, assumed zero
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: fatal error 107: too many error messages on one line
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
4 Errors.
public OnPlayerRequestClass(playerid, classid)
{
new aname[MAX_PLAYER_NAME];//5000, 0
format(file, sizeof(file), P_CONTAS, aname);
SetPlayerSkin(playerid,dini_Int(file, "Skin"));
PlayerInfo[playerid][Logado] = 0;
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,2128.0952,35.1667,39.1944);
SetPlayerCameraPos(playerid,2106.9905,35.4213,35.5485);
SetPlayerCameraLookAt(playerid,2128.0952,35.1667,39.1944);
SetPlayerFacingAngle(playerid, 85.0331);
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, aname, sizeof(aname));
if(PlayerInfo[playerid][Logado] == 0)
{
dini_Exists DOF2_FileExists
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ira uma senha:", aname);
ShowPlayerDialog(playerid, REGISTRO, DIALOG_STYLE_PASSWORD, "Registrar", STRX, "Registrar", "Sair");
SetPlayerSkin(playerid, 4);
}
dini_Exists DOF2_FileExists
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ira sua senha:", aname);
ShowPlayerDialog(playerid, LOGIN, DIALOG_STYLE_PASSWORD, "Logar", STRX, "Logar", "Sair");
}
}
else {
SendClientMessage(playerid, Vermelho, "| KICK | Vocк foi kickado(a) por nгo se registrar / logar");
Kick(playerid);
}
return 1;
}
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 017: undefined symbol "file"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 017: undefined symbol "file"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: error 029: invalid expression, assumed zero
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(91) : fatal error 107: too many error messages on one line
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
4 Errors.
format(file, sizeof(file), P_CONTAS, aname);
#include <a_samp>
#include <zcmd>
#include <sscanf2>
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(112) : error 017: undefined symbol "dini_Exists"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(118) : warning 217: loose indentation
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(118) : error 017: undefined symbol "dini_Exists"
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(509) : warning 203: symbol is never used: "news"
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
2 Errors.
|
delete eu arrumei os erros do file e agr da esses
pawn Код:
|
error 017: undefined symbol "DOF2_FileExists

public OnPlayerRequestClass(playerid, classid)
{
new aname[MAX_PLAYER_NAME], file[56], STRX[256];//5000, 0
format(file, sizeof(file), P_CONTAS, aname);//defino aqui aonde o a conta do player
SetPlayerSkin(playerid,DOF2_GetInt(file, "Skin"));
PlayerInfo[playerid][Logado] = 0;
SetPlayerInterior(playerid, 0);
SetPlayerPos(playerid,2128.0952,35.1667,39.1944);
SetPlayerCameraPos(playerid,2106.9905,35.4213,35.5485);
SetPlayerCameraLookAt(playerid,2128.0952,35.1667,39.1944);
SetPlayerFacingAngle(playerid, 85.0331);
SetPlayerInterior(playerid, 0);
GetPlayerName(playerid, aname, sizeof(aname));
if(PlayerInfo[playerid][Logado] == 0)
{
if(!DOF2_FileExists(file))
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ira uma senha:", aname);
ShowPlayerDialog(playerid, REGISTRO, DIALOG_STYLE_PASSWORD, "Registrar", STRX, "Registrar", "Sair");
SetPlayerSkin(playerid, 4);
}
if(DOF2_FileExists(file))
{
format(STRX, sizeof(STRX), "Usuбrio: %s\nInsira sua senha:", aname);
ShowPlayerDialog(playerid, LOGIN, DIALOG_STYLE_PASSWORD, "Logar", STRX, "Logar", "Sair");
}
}
else
{
SendClientMessage(playerid, Vermelho, "| KICK | Vocк foi kickado(a) por nгo se registrar / logar");
Kick(playerid);
}
return 1;
}
#include <DOF2>
C:\Users\pppp\Desktop\Iniodo0RPG\gamemodes\RPG.pwn(490) : warning 203: symbol is never used: "DOF2_Exit"
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ase
1 Warning.
DOF2_Exit();